The Swordbreaker is a Dagger in Bloodstained: Ritual of the Night.

Description[]

The Swordbreaker is a "thrust-motion" weapon with the anti-flier Thrust damage attribute and a +24 ATK boost that puts it above the +19 ATK Kukri. It carries the unique trait of inflicting a damage-down debuff indicated by a "STR down" icon that appears on the struck enemy; this is inherited by both Dagger techniques that may be performed while wielding this weapon, including the Assassinate technique (↓ ↙ ← → +ATK, 30 MP) that this weapon is capable of by default. If you master the other technique, Surprise Gift (↓ ↘ → +ATK, 30 MP), on another dagger so that all daggers become capable of it, Swordbreaker effectively grants the ability to debuff a distant enemy's attack damage via a long-range projectile.

You can craft Swordbreaker as soon as you find Damascus Equipment/R in the Underground Sorcery Lab with the help of the Reflector Ray shard earned there. By that point, you will have access to the Damascus needed for this by farming Axe Outsiders (12%) and Lance Armors (8%) in various midgame areas, as well as blue chests in Underground Sorcery Lab and later Livre Ex Machina. Axe Outsiders also drop the required Mithril (10%), which can be found in blue chests in Livre Ex Machina, Hall of Termination, and upper Dian Cécht Cathedral.

Relying on the above easily-gathered midgame-tier materials for crafting copies of this weapon is preferable to buying the copies for 10,800G each. You will need two copies to top off the final two ranks of the Dagger Expertise passive shard dropped by the Killer Barber in the early Cathedral. (Converting it into a skill shard in this manner can heavily improve the damage output of all dagger weapons.)

Swordbreaker is also the first of a four-stage "crafting series" that will eventually lead to the strongest Dagger in the game, the Mandau Pasir, with the Main Gauche and the Carnwennan being the stages in between. A Main Gauche is created by "upgrading" a Swordbreaker with 1 Gold item (ideally farmed from blue chests in Hidden Desert) and 1 Steel (easily dropped from early "big enemies"), and it requires Gold Equipment/R to be found in later Livre Ex Machina. Notably, Main Gauche appears for sale in Dominique's supply post midway through the game without needing to craft it first.

Trivia[]

  • A swordbreaker was a type of parrying dagger used by European duelists in the late Middle Ages. It would be held in the user's off-hand (usually their left) and had a serrated comb-like blade that was used to snag an opponent's sword. It is said that sharply twisting the weapon could snap a caught blade, though scholars have cast doubts on whether this would be possible with a well-made period sword.
